Celtic scored a 97th minute winner thanks to Anthony Ralston heading home from close range. The added time was neceserry because Carl Starfelt received prolonged treatment on the pitch earlier in the game because of a rogue elbow to the face. Include, subs and Ross County’s goal and there was plenty to be added.

“I’m more disappointed for the boys than anything else.” Malky Told Record Sport.

“I thought they were terrific tonight and i’m proud of them in the way they played, and they way they pressed Celtic in the second half.

“The challenge in the second half was to be brave and press high and we did cause them issues.

“We fought right to the last. It’s interesting that it’s the seventh minute of added on time that the referee gives that they score in.

“It seemed to be as if we were playing until they scored to be honest with you.

“I think you saw the relief from both their management and their fans at how happy they were to leave with anything.”
